Contract Type: Fixed-term contract/internal secondment opportunity until 31 March 2027
Working Hours: 37 Hours Per Week - Monday to Friday, between the hours of 8:30am - 5:00pm
Worker Type: Hybrid Worker - working time will be split between your work base and working remotely in agreement with the Line Manager.
Salary: Grade F - £32,597 (Level one) rising to £35,412 (Level four)
Housing Needs Officer - HYBRID WORKING in Nottingham employer: Nottingham City Council (Housing Services)
